4R36

Crystal structure analysis of LpxA, a UDP-N-acetylglucosamine acyltransferase from Bacteroides fragilis 9343

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sSSRL BEAMLINE BL7-1
Synchrotron siteSSRL
BeamlineBL7-1
Temperature [K]100
Detector technologyCCD
Collection date2014-07-21
DetectorADSC QUANTUM 315
Wavelength(s)1.12709
Spacegroup nameP 41 3 2
Unit cell lengths149.051, 149.051, 149.051
Unit cell angles90.00, 90.00, 90.00
Refinement procedure
Resolution38.000 - 1.900
R-factor0.15705
Rwork0.155
R-free0.19241
Structure solution methodMOLECULAR REPLACEMENT
Starting model (for MR)1lxa
RMSD bond length0.018
RMSD bond angle1.852
Data reduction softwareXDS
Data scaling softwareAimless
Phasing softwarePHASER
Refinement softwareREFMAC (5.8.0073)
Data quality characteristics
 OverallOuter shell
Low resolution limit [Å]105.3901.940
High resolution limit [Å]1.9001.900
Rmerge0.0510.554
Number of reflections45045
<I/σ(I)>35.34.9
Completeness [%]99.999
Redundancy10.610.3
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, SITTING DROP6.529328 % PEG600, 200 mM Calcium Acetate, 100 mM Sodium Cacodylate, pH 6.5, VAPOR DIFFUSION, SITTING DROP, temperature 293K
